
VSE Corporation (NASDAQ:VSEC – Free Report) – William Blair lowered their Q4 2025 earnings per share (EPS) estimates for VSE in a research report issued on Friday, October 31st. William Blair analyst L. Dipalma now expects that the construction company will earn $0.78 per share for the quarter, down from their previous forecast of $0.81. The consensus estimate for VSE’s current full-year earnings is $2.96 per share. William Blair also issued estimates for VSE’s FY2026 earnings at $5.12 EPS.
VSE (NASDAQ:VSEC –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Monday, October 27th. The construction company reported $0.99 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.84 by $0.15. The firm had revenue of $282.91 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$276.48 million. VSE had a return on equity of 7.64% and a net margin of 1.23%.The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 38.9% on a year-over-year basis. VSE has set its FY 2025 guidance at EPS.

VSE Company Profile
VSE Corporation operates as a diversified aftermarket products and services company in the United States. The company operates through two segments, Aviation and Fleet. The Aviation segment provides aftermarket parts supply and distribution; maintenance, repair, and overhaul services for components and engine accessories supporting commercial, business, and general aviation operators.
